Stability

If you're taking your pushchair off the road and onto rough terrain, the type of wheels will make a difference. Larger wheels provide better suspension for a smoother ride. They can also help you cope with obstacles like kerbs stones or cobbles more easily than smaller ones. Certain models come with wheels that lock in the front for extra stability when riding on uneven terrain.

You can also opt for an infant stroller with foam-filled never-flat tyres which are more puncture-resistant than the standard rubber tyres. These tyres may cost a little more than those with air filled tyres, however, you'll save money on replacement tyres as well as time waiting at the garage or service station.

baby-jogger-summit-x3-all-terrain-jogging-pushchair-foldable-3-wheel-exercise-stroller-midnight-black-1037.jpgAll-terrain strollers with good suspension are great for long walks over uneven or bumpy terrain. They're typically designed with larger rear and front wheels to cope with off-road travel, aswell with suspension and a hand-operated brake on the right-hand side of the frame, so that it isn't likely to be kicked by your foot while you walk.

All-terrain buggies may be heavier and bulkier than buggies with four wheels. Be sure that they'll fit into your car boot before you purchase. They are also larger than other pushchairs, which makes them harder to maneuver in narrow aisles and spaces in shops. However they can fold flat and are freestanding when collapsed - ideal for storage and travelling.
